Historical Context: Russia and the Hemp Legacy
Long before the present international pattern toward legalization and medicinal usage, Russia was a global leader in the production of commercial hemp. During the 18th and 19th centuries, the Russian Empire was the primary provider of hemp fiber to the world, supplying essential products for the world's navies. This custom continued into the Soviet age, where the USSR once accounted for over 50% of the world's hemp cultivation.
While the "War on Drugs" in the late 20th century improved the landscape, the genetic footprint of these plants stays. Specifically, Russia is the ancestral home of Cannabis ruderalis, a sturdy subspecies that has become the foundation of contemporary "autoflowering" cannabis genes.
The Legal Status of Cannabis Seeds in Russia
Understanding the legality of cannabis in Russia requires a cautious distinction in between the seeds and the grown plant. As of the present legal framework, the status of seeds stays a nuanced "gray area."
Seeds vs. Cultivation
In Russia, cannabis seeds do not consist of tetrahydrocannabinol (THC), the psychoactive substance discovered in the mature plant. As a result, seeds themselves are not classified as illegal drugs. Nevertheless, the minute these seeds are germinated, the scenario changes significantly.

Under Article 231 of the Criminal Code of the Russian Federation, the cultivation of "plants including narcotic drugs or psychotropic substances" is strictly restricted. For a small number of plants (fewer than 20), the offense is typically dealt with as an administrative violation. Exceeding this limit can result in criminal prosecution and substantial jail terms.
The Resilience of Russian Genetics: Cannabis Ruderalis
One can not go over cannabis seeds in Russia without mentioning Cannabis ruderalis. Coming from the severe climates of Southern Russia, Central Asia, and Eastern Europe, this subspecies adapted to survive brief summertimes and freezing temperature levels.
Secret Characteristics of Ruderalis:Autoflowering: Unlike Sativa or Indica, which need a modification in the light cycle to bloom, Ruderalis flowers based upon age.Strength: Highly resistant to insects, molds, and temperature level fluctuations.Stature: Typically little and rugged, rarely going beyond 60-80 cm in height.Low THC: Naturally consists of extremely low levels of THC but high levels of CBD.
Modern seed banks internationally utilize these Russian "landrace" genetics to produce autoflowering hybrids, which are popular in regions with short growing seasons, such as Northern Europe and Canada.

While "leisure" seeds are a niche market, the commercial hemp seed market in Russia is experiencing a considerable rebirth. The Russian government has actually authorized the growing of particular hemp ranges which contain less than 0.1% THC.
Uses for Industrial Seeds:Hemp Seed Oil: Rich in Omega-3 and Omega-6 fatty acids, used in cooking and cosmetics.Hemp Hearts: High-protein food supplements.Fiber Production: For fabrics, eco-friendly building and construction products (hempcrete), and paper.
Existing Russian agricultural policy encourages the development of domestic seed banks to decrease reliance on foreign imports and to revitalize the rural economy.

2. What is the penalty for growing cannabis in Russia?
For "small-scale" growing (up to 19 plants), the penalty is usually an administrative fine (1,500 to 4,000 rubles) or as much as 15 days of detention. Growing 20 or more plants is a crime under Article 231 of the Criminal Code, which can lead to jail time.
